From bdac363e401c2301242a6be1f2bdcd1a7f6e691e Mon Sep 17 00:00:00 2001 From: hsiegeln <37154749+hsiegeln@users.noreply.github.com> Date: Fri, 3 Apr 2026 10:33:47 +0200 Subject: [PATCH] fix: active queries list always showed itself The system.processes query was returning its own row. Added filter: query NOT LIKE '%system.processes%' Co-Authored-By: Claude Opus 4.6 (1M context) --- .../server/app/controller/ClickHouseAdminController.java | 1 + 1 file changed, 1 insertion(+) diff --git a/cameleer3-server-app/src/main/java/com/cameleer3/server/app/controller/ClickHouseAdminController.java b/cameleer3-server-app/src/main/java/com/cameleer3/server/app/controller/ClickHouseAdminController.java index 0dfc98c5..23aff01c 100644 --- a/cameleer3-server-app/src/main/java/com/cameleer3/server/app/controller/ClickHouseAdminController.java +++ b/cameleer3-server-app/src/main/java/com/cameleer3/server/app/controller/ClickHouseAdminController.java @@ -137,6 +137,7 @@ public class ClickHouseAdminController { substring(query, 1, 200) AS query FROM system.processes WHERE is_initial_query = 1 + AND query NOT LIKE '%system.processes%' ORDER BY elapsed DESC """, (rs, rowNum) -> new ClickHouseQueryInfo(